Key responsibilities
- Lead and develop a high‑performing Group Financial Control and Reporting team (UK and offshore)
- Own the production of monthly management reporting and consolidated financial results for senior leadership
- Oversee external reporting, including annual report, interim results and regulatory filings (UK and US requirements)
- Drive continuous improvement of the Group’s financial controls framework, embedding a strong controls culture
- Ensure compliance with SOX and broader governance standards across the close and reporting process
- Act as a key interface with external auditors, managing audit processes and relationships
- Present financial reporting and technical accounting matters to the Group CFO and Audit Committee
- Support complex technical accounting areas, including M&A, restructuring and other strategic transactions
- Lead on transformation initiatives, including systems implementation (e.g. consolidation tools) and process automation
- Partner with a wide stakeholder group across finance, tax, treasury, investor relations, legal and operations
- Build capability within the team, including upskilling and evolving the structure where required
Required skills & experience
- ACA (or equivalent) with strong technical accounting expertise (IFRS essential)
- Proven experience within a large, listed multinational environment
- Background in Big 4 audit and/or progressive industry experience
- Strong understanding of financial controls and governance frameworks (SOX experience beneficial)
- Demonstrated ability to operate effectively at Executive and Board/Audit Committee level
- Track record of leading and developing high-performing, geographically dispersed teams
- Experience driving change, transformation and process improvement within finance functions
- Exposure to complex accounting areas including M&A and group consolidations
- Strong systems aptitude; experience with modern finance systems and automation initiatives advantageous
- Excellent stakeholder management skills, with the ability to influence across multiple functions
- Hands‑on approach, with the flexibility and resilience to operate in a fast‑paced, project-heavy environment
